What does the Bible say about believers dying?

The Bible teaches that believers enter into peace when they die, experiencing rest and being taken away from evil.

According to Isaiah 57:1-2, the righteous perish but enter into peace when they die. This passage emphasizes that while the world does not care about the loss of a believer, God's people are taken mercifully out of this world to avoid the evil to come. When a believer dies, it is not an end but a transition into eternal rest in the presence of the Lord. Believers have been justified and are at peace with God due to Christ's imputed righteousness, which assures them of their eternal well-being and comfort even in death.
